package com.sun.star.lib.uno.environments.remote;
/**
* This interface is an abstraction of the various
* threadpool implementations.
* <p>
* @version $Revision: 1.7 $ $ $Date: 2008-04-11 11:20:01 $
* @author Joerg Budischewski
* @author Kay Ramme
* @see com.sun.star.lib.uno.environments.remote.ThreadPoolFactory
* @see com.sun.star.lib.uno.environments.remote.IThreadPoolFactory
* @since UDK1.0
*/
public interface IThreadPool {
/**
* Retrieves the global threadId for the current thread.
* <p>
* @return the thread id
*/
ThreadId getThreadId();
/**
* Attaches this thread to the thread pool.
* <p>
* @see #enter
*/
public void attach();
/**
* As above, but hands in an already existing
* instance of the threadid of the current thread.
* Returns a handle which can be used in enter and
* detach calls.<p>
* The function exists for performance
* optimization reasons.
* @see #attach
*/
public Object attach( ThreadId id );
/**
* Detaches this thread from the thread pool.
* @see #enter
*/
public void detach();
/**
* As above, but hands in an already existing
* instance of the threadid of the current thread
* and a handle returned by attach.
* The function exists for performance
* optimization reasons.
* @see #attach,#detach
*/
public void detach( Object handle, ThreadId id );
/**
* Lets this thread enter the thread pool.
* This thread then executes all jobs put via
* <code>putJob</code> until a reply job arrives.
* <p>
* @see #putJob
*/
public Object enter() throws Throwable;
/**
* as above but hands in an already existing
* instance of the threadid of the current thread
* and a handle returned by attach.
* This thread then executes all jobs put via
* <code>putJob</code> until a reply job arrives.
* <p>
* @see #putJob
*/
public Object enter( Object handle, ThreadId id ) throws Throwable;
/**
* Queues a job into the jobQueue of the thread belonging
* to the jobs threadId.
* <p>
* @param job the job
*/
public void putJob(Job job);
/**
* Disposes this thread pool, thus releasing
* all threads by throwing a <code>DisposedException</code> with the given
* <code>Throwable</code> cause.
* <p>
* @param throwing the cause
*/
public void dispose(Throwable throwable);
/**
* Destroys the thread pool and tries
* to join all created threads immediatly.
*/
public void destroy();
}
